Material compatibility and quality
When choosing the best abs 3d printer, paying attention to how the machine handles abs filament is key since this material demands higher printing temperatures compared to others. The printer should effectively support temperatures that allow abs to melt and flow smoothly, typically requiring an extruder capable of maintaining steady heat around 230 to 260 degrees Celsius for consistent results.
The print bed plays an integral role as well; a heated bed is necessary to prevent issues like warping, and surfaces such as glass or specialized adhesive sheets help keep the abs layers firmly in place during cooling. The extruder itself needs to be robust and reliable to manage the increased temperature and ensure even extrusion without clogging, contributing to clean and durable prints ideal for functional parts or prototypes. Considering these elements helps in selecting a printer that matches the demands of abs printing, making it a practical choice for users aiming to create models with toughness and thermal resistance suitable for a variety of practical applications.

Frquently Asked Questions
What Features Should I Look For In A Printer To Ensure High-Quality Abs Prints?
To ensure high-quality ABS prints, look for a printer with a heated bed and an enclosed build chamber. A heated bed helps prevent warping by maintaining proper adhesion during printing, while an enclosed chamber stabilizes the ambient temperature, reducing the risk of cracking and improving overall print consistency. Additionally, choose a printer with good airflow control and a reliable extruder capable of maintaining steady temperatures around 230-250°C, which is ideal for ABS. Precision in the printer’s mechanics and strong layer resolution options will further enhance print quality.

How Do Abs-Compatible Printers Differ From Those Designed For Pla?
ABS-compatible printers differ from those designed for PLA primarily in their hardware and temperature requirements. ABS filament requires higher nozzle and bed temperatures—typically around 230-250°C for the nozzle and 90-110°C for the heated bed—compared to PLA, which prints well at 190-220°C with a bed temperature of 50-70°C. Therefore, ABS printers often have more robust heating elements and better temperature control systems. Additionally, ABS printing benefits from an enclosed print chamber to maintain consistent ambient temperatures and reduce warping caused by drafts. In contrast, PLA printers can operate effectively in open frames without enclosure. This makes ABS-compatible printers generally more complex and better suited for industrial or advanced hobbyist use.

What Printing Settings Optimize Abs Print Quality On Popular Printers?
To optimize ABS print quality on popular printers, start by setting the nozzle temperature between 230°C and 250°C, ensuring proper filament melting and layer adhesion. The heated bed should be maintained at around 90°C to 110°C to minimize warping and improve bed adhesion. Enabling a controlled enclosure or draft shield helps maintain consistent ambient temperature, reducing the risk of cracking due to rapid cooling. Additionally, print with a slower speed of 40-60 mm/s to enhance detail and layer bonding. Use a brim or raft to secure the print base, and calibrate retraction settings to prevent stringing. Proper cooling fan control is essential—typically, minimal or no cooling fan is ideal for ABS to avoid layer separation.
